Chapter 98: The reign of modern weapons
The 3 fugitives realized that they were about to be surrounded . The strength-type metahuman proceeded to carry his 2 partners and continued to escape North .
A police car approached from the front but the strength-type metahuman seemed to have no intention of stopping . As the two parties were about to collide, this man leaped into the air and easily passed the car from above . This was the prowess of strength-types, their physiques were too overpowering!
Just how incredible were the physical abilities of a Class D strength-type? If he wishes to escape, not even the police or the Class D experts from the Heavenly Network could match his speed .
He wasn’t invincible but just stronger in this aspect . At Class C, could a man’s speed be faster than a flying sword? In that Class, even a bullet would not match the speed of a flying sword!
Lu Shu thought for a moment and told Lu Xiaoyu, "Go home and wait for my call!"
He ordered firmly and Lu Xiaoyu was able to access the gravity of the situation and obediently leaped from roof to roof back home .
Lu Shu made Lu Xiaoyu leave as he wanted to follow them, not because he wanted to fight with the strength-type but because he wished to see what other techniques the Heavenly Network experts had in store .
Also… he wanted the soul of this Class D metahuman!
It wasn’t for himself but in preparation for Lu Xiaoyu . He had no plans to intercept amidst the chaos as doing so would be problematic . Given Lu Shu’s careful nature, he definitely wouldn’t do something so stupid .
But having the knowledge of where this man died meant that he could bring Lu Xiaoyu over after the chaos . And by that time, Lu Xiaoyu would have gained enormous combat power equivalent to that of a Class D expert .

This metahuman was violent by nature . He had harmed countless innocents yesterday and in today’s escape, he had sent multiple passers-by flying .
Being knocked down by him would be worse than being knocked down by a train!
So absorbing that man’s soul would not affect Lu Shu’s conscience .
He could not believe that the Heavenly Network was going to let the 3 man escape . If their escape was really successful, then the scenario that the Heavenly Network painstakingly built would become a joke . Even a Class D could toy with them and
this would reflect badly on the Heavenly Network’s combat power!
The heavenly kings were strong but how few of them were there?
Lu Shu suspected that the heavenly kings were similar to Li Xianyi who started their training ever since the era with scarce magical energy . And the other practitioners probably only started training after the recovery of magical energy . As the period of time since the recovery was still relatively short, there would be a huge gap between the real experts and the rest; even Class Cs were scarce .
Whether this was the case could be determined from the fight later that night .
He dared to follow them because of two reasons- one was that everyone’s attention was on the 3 fugitives, both the police and the Heavenly Network had their hands full on them and would not notice him .
The second reason was that Lu Shu was of a different caliber now . If even a Class D strength-type could wreak havoc all over the city, then Lu Shu would be able to too!
At that point in time, Lu Shu had just achieved Class D and his power may not be too far off compared to this strength-type . He also had his Corpse Dog . Neither the strength-type metahuman of that Heavenly Network Class Ds would expect a Tier F aptitude Daoyuan class student like him to possess such powers!

Furthermore, under the cover of his celestial cloak, it would be hard to recognize him and thus, Lu Shu was confident in keep himself away from trouble and to be able to retreat tactically if needed!
Without this confidence to be able to retreat, Lu Shu would not have chosen to follow them .
Lu Shu also realized the benefits of Li Xianyi’s training from the basics . He had a better understanding and control of his own strength which also explained his confidence .
Asking Lu Xiaoyu to go back wasn’t because of her strength but because Lu Xiaoyu had not broken through the second nebula, which meant that without the celestial cloak, her face would be easily recognizable .
It would spell trouble if their identities were exposed .
Lu Shu continued his advance along the roofs as there was no surveillance . The dark night and the shadows from the street lights provided extra protection . The lights could light up the roads but if someone were to look up past the street lights to look at something, it would be too difficult .
Basically, the lights were blocking their visions .
Everyone was heading North . Tall buildings weren’t much of an obstacle for Lu Shu and there weren’t many tall buildings to the North of the Wang Cheng bridge to begin with . The tallest building was a 4 stories tall furniture warehouse and to say that he was like walking on flat ground wasn’t an exaggeration .
Everyone was sprinting at top speed with the fugitives in the lead and Lu Shu following closely behind, then followed by the Heavenly Network people . Judging from this, Lu Shu must have one of the best physical capabilities among all of the people there!
Luo Cheng was a small city and the strength-type metahuman was about to reach the Longhai overpass and further north was just mountains . Once within the mountains, given strength-type physical capabilities, it would be impossible to track him down again .
But Lu Shu doubted that it would so simple .
At this moment, loud bangs from an automatic rifle could be heard from a nearby rooftop as the bullets hit the soil, causing a veil of dust and small potholes .
It wasn’t missed on purpose but that metahuman was too fast and even the snipers could not do anything to him .
This was the advantage of having speed!
A concentrated gunfire could be heard through the night sky which sounded like the roar of a wild beast . Lu Shu noticed, from afar, a man donned in an army uniform and immediately jumped off the building . Given that the sniper was set up on a rooftop, staying there would be hard to stay undetected .
Lu Shu hid in the shadows of the buildings and observed the situation .
That metahuman was forced to hide within one of the buildings to prevent any stray bullet from hitting him . Even a Class D metahuman had to beware of the destructive capabilities of modern weapons .
He could still dodge the scattered bullets of the police but under this concentrated firepower, how could he hide?
